As has been traditional for the past two seasons, Fleet will round off their week’s pre-season training-camp exercise with a friendly.
Whereas before Daryl McMahon’s men have faced Portuguese opposition, this time they will take on League One side Shrewsbury Town who are also on pre-season training in the same area at the same time. The game kicks off at 11.30am on Saturday, 8th July.
Paul Hurst’s team finished 18th in League One last season and have recently signed former Dartford youngster Ebou Adams on loan from Norwich City. Another new signing who has previously faced the Fleet is Arthur Gnahoua who was part of the Kidderminster Harriers outfit who were the last team to beat McMahon’s side.
